Web19 Mar 2024 · While cooked potatoes do well in the freezer, raw potatoes do not, so it's best to cook them before freezing. When stored in a freezer-safe bag or airtight container, cooked potatoes will last 10 to 12 months in the freezer. Frozen mashed potatoes are best to use within a month or two. WebNever store potatoes with onions, apples, and bananas, which can speed up sprouting. Store potatoes in a well-ventilated basket or netted bag in a cool, dark place to maximize shelf life. Web2 Feb 2024 · Freezing Potatoes For Hash Browns 1 Wash and then peel your potatoes, grating them into thin strips that you can later mold into patties for your hash browns. … Web7 Feb 2015 · To make a batch for freezing, bake whole potatoes and then cut them in half. Scoop out the pulp of each half and mash it according to your favorite recipe, usually adding milk, butter, and seasonings, but no cheese. Take the mashed pulp and refill the halves with it, and then wrap each potato in freezer paper or tin foil.
